Common questions

Is Cohere Command A or Grok 4 cheaper in 2026?
Cohere Command A, for every workload modelled here. On a blended 3:1 basis it costs $4.38 per million tokens against Grok 4's $6.00.
Which has the larger context window?
Both accept 256K tokens.
Which is cheaper for output-heavy work like agents?
Cohere Command A, at $10.00 per million output tokens against $15.00. Reasoning tokens bill as output, so for agentic loops this axis usually decides the invoice regardless of what the input rates look like.
What is not included in these figures?
Batch-processing discounts, fine-tuning, long-context surcharges above a provider's standard tier, and any enterprise agreement. These are published pay-as-you-go list prices, checked against each provider's own pricing page on the date shown.
Is switching from Grok 4 to Cohere Command A worth it?
On price alone it is about 27% cheaper on a blended basis. Whether that survives contact with your workload depends on output quality and on retry rate — a cheaper model that needs two attempts is not cheaper. Model the specific volumes in the calculator before you migrate.
